Sermon on
Seeking God's Presence

 

1. Understanding the Importance of God's Presence

1.1 The Source of Life and Strength: The presence of God is where we find life, strength, and joy. It is in His presence that we are refreshed and renewed. Acts 3:19-20

1.2 The Place of Transformation: In God's presence, we are transformed into His image and likeness. We become more like Him as we spend time in His presence. 2 Corinthians 3:18

1.3 The Assurance of Victory: The presence of God is our assurance of victory over every challenge and difficulty. He fights our battles and gives us victory. Exodus 33:14

2. The Path to God's Presence

2.1 Through Prayer and Worship: Prayer and worship are the keys to entering God's presence. As we pray and worship, we draw near to God and He draws near to us. James 4:8

2.2 Through Obedience to His Word: Obedience to God's Word brings us into His presence. When we obey His commands, we experience His presence in a deeper way. John 14:23

2.3 Through the Holy Spirit: The Holy Spirit is our guide into God's presence. He leads us and helps us to experience the presence of God. John 16:13

3. The Benefits of Seeking God's Presence

3.1 Divine Guidance: When we seek God's presence, we receive divine guidance. He leads us in the way we should go. Psalm 32:8

3.2 Inner Peace: In God's presence, we experience inner peace. His presence calms our fears and worries. Philippians 4:7

3.3 Joy and Fulfillment: God's presence brings joy and fulfillment. In His presence, there is fullness of joy. Psalm 16:11

4. Maintaining the Presence of God

4.1 Living a Life of Holiness: Holiness attracts God's presence. We must live a life that is pleasing to God to experience His presence continually. Hebrews 12:14

4.2 Constant Communion with God: Maintaining constant communion with God through prayer and the study of His Word helps to keep us in His presence. 1 Thessalonians 5:17

4.3 Walking in Love: Walking in love is key to maintaining God's presence. God is love and when we walk in love, we walk in God's presence. John 4:16
